In the ever-evolving landscape of UX design, visual design frontiers play a crucial role in shaping user experiences. The UK job market reflects the growing demand for professionals skilled in visual design within UX. Let's take a closer look at the most sought-after roles and their respective percentages in the industry. 1. UX Designer: 35%
A UX designer is responsible for ensuring user satisfaction through various design elements such as layout, visual appeal, and usability. This role requires a deep understanding of user needs, business goals, and technological capabilities. 2. Visual Designer: 25%
Visual designers focus on aesthetics, ensuring that interfaces are visually appealing and on-brand. They collaborate with UX designers to create visually pleasing layouts and incorporate various visual elements, such as typography, color schemes, and imagery, to enhance user engagement. 3. UI Designer: 20%
A UI designer's primary responsibility is to create intuitive and interactive interfaces. They focus on seamless interaction between users and products, ensuring that the interface is not only visually appealing but also functional and easy to use. 4. Interaction Designer: 15%
Interaction designers are responsible for creating engaging user interactions within digital interfaces. They focus on designing how users interact with websites, applications, and other digital products, ensuring that these interactions are intuitive and user-friendly. 5. Front-end Developer (w/ UX skills): 5%
Front-end developers with UX skills are in high demand, as they can effectively translate design concepts into functional code. They possess a strong understanding of visual design principles and are proficient in H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, allowing them to build responsive, accessible, and visually appealing digital products. In conclusion, the UK job market trends in visual design frontiers for UX demonstrate the importance of visual design skills in shaping user experiences. Professionals with a blend of UX, visual design, UI, interaction design, and front-end development skills will continue to be in high demand as the industry evolves.
